No-Fault Accident Settlements With a Pedestrian Injury Lawyer

If you were injured in a No-Fault state, insurance coverage may pay certain medical expenses related to pedestrian accidents regardless of who was at fault. A pedestrian accident lawyer can review the available coverage and determine whether additional compensation may be available through a separate injury claim.

Unfortunately, many injuries may require compensation beyond the $50,000 provided by the No-Fault policy. To recover more than this amount, a victim must pursue a separate personal injury claim. This is why most injured pedestrians file a personal injury lawsuit: to ensure they get the full amount they are owed in court.

National Pedestrian Accident Statistics

These are yearly averages and statistics regarding pedestrian accidents in the US, according to the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ety (IIHS):

~ 8000

Pedestrian deaths occur each year

60 %

Of pedestrian accidents occur on major roads

(Roadways other than residential streets, interstates, etc.)

17 %

Of those killed in traffic accidents are pedestrians

6pm- 12 am

Time period when most pedestrian accidents occur

84 %

Of all pedestrian deaths occur in urban areas

~ 1800

Pedestrians are killed in hit and runs each year

45 -69

Age range with the highest toll of pedestrian injuries and deaths

80 %

Increase in pedestrian fatalities since 2009

The deadline for filing a pedestrian accident claim depends on the state where the accident occurred and the parties involved. Claims involving government entities may have significantly shorter notice requirements, so it is important to determine the applicable deadline as early as possible.

Many personal injury firms handle pedestrian accident cases on a contingency fee basis, meaning attorney fees are generally collected only if compensation is recovered. The specific fee arrangement should be explained before you and the pedestrian injury lawyer agree to a representation.

The timeline varies depending on the severity of the injuries, the complexity of liability, negotiations with insurance companies, and whether the case proceeds to litigation. Some claims settle relatively quickly, while more complicated cases can take considerably longer to resolve.
